### Step 4: Stabilize the integration tests

Heads up: the Tollgate payments suite is flaky mostly because tests share one sandbox ledger. Before migrating, give each test run its own namespace and bump the settlement poll timeout — the old default is way too tight. Once that's in place, reruns should drop to near zero. The test harness picks up these configuration values at startup.

config for hahip-yajep:
holix:
  log_level: error
  metrics_host: metrics.holix.qorvellabs.internal
  pin: 9600
  pool_size: 8

Quick tracing notes for Driftbeam plugin authors: every inbound request carries a trace header that you must pass along untouched when calling other services, or your spans vanish into the void. Tag your spans with your plugin's slug so the graph view groups them properly. Sampling is 10% in production, 100% in staging, so test there first. The header format and span naming conventions are documented on the internal page below.

operations page: https://confluence.lumicsys.internal/projects/display/projects/display

Ticket: Configuration drift — Wrenhollow Loyalty Ledger

Priority: High

During pre-release checks we found the loyalty-points ledger in the Dunmoor staging environment diverging from the declared baseline: accrual batch size, reconciliation interval, and idempotency window all differ from what the deploy manifests specify. Someone applied manual overrides roughly two weeks ago and never backported them. Before the release proceeds, we need sign-off on which values win. The current live settings captured from staging are below.

config for tagaf-bawif:
[norok]
host = norok.ordinworks.local
user = norok_svc
database = norok_prod

## Local Setup

Clone the repo, run `make bootstrap`, then start the Quillsync daemon. Known issue for this week's sync: the conflict resolver double-books events when both the Hollowgate and Bramblefield calendars edit the same slot within 30 seconds. Reproduce locally with `make conflict-seed` before debugging. You need the fixture database running first; migrations apply automatically on boot. The daemon picks up credentials from your local env file. Point the resolver at the conflict-staging database using the connection string below.

database URL for bahop-yagep: mssql://sildor_svc:35ha7jz@db-fb6d.nelvrodyn.example:5432/casath